Section 186 — Crimes Act 1961: Supplying means of procuring abortion

Text of the provision Official document

186 Supplying means of procuring abortion Every one is liable to imprisonment for a term not exceeding 7 years who unlawfully supplies or procures any poison or any drug or any noxious thing, or any instrument or other thing, whether of a like nature or not, believing that it is intended to be unlawfully used to procure miscarriage. Compare: 1908 No 32 s 223
